Top Attractions & Must-Visit Places in Da'an, Taiwan
Iconic Landmarks
- Da'an Forest Park: A sprawling green oasis perfect for picnics, leisurely strolls, and escaping the city buzz.
- Yongkang Street: A foodie paradise renowned for its diverse culinary offerings and lively atmosphere.
- Ciyou Temple: A historic temple steeped in tradition, offering a glimpse into Taiwan's rich cultural heritage.

Best Time to Visit Da'an, Taiwan
Taiwan enjoys a subtropical climate. Spring and autumn offer pleasant temperatures, while summer can be hot and humid. Winter is generally mild. Consider checking the weather forecast closer to your travel dates and plan accordingly. Avoid peak seasons for a less crowded experience.
Transportation Options in Da'an, Taiwan
Da'an is well-served by Taipei's excellent public transportation system. The MRT (metro) provides easy access to various parts of the city, and buses offer extensive coverage. Walking is a great way to explore the district's charming streets and discover hidden gems.
